About IRIDEX
IRIDEX Corporation (NASDAQ: IRIX) is a medical technology company specializing in the development, manufacturing and commercialization of innovative ophthalmic laser and imaging systems. The company’s offerings focus on energy-based therapies designed to treat retinal vascular disorders, glaucoma and other ocular conditions. IRIDEX’s portfolio includes laser photocoagulation platforms, micro-pulse laser technology, and related consumable devices for use by ophthalmologists and retina specialists.
The company’s flagship products include the Cyclo G6 Glaucoma Laser System, which delivers precise, controlled micro-pulse laser therapy for patients with refractory glaucoma, and the IQ 532 Retina Laser System, designed to support minimally invasive laser treatments for diabetic retinopathy and age-related macular degeneration.
